More than an adventure, MUTAN ZONE brings together all the tension and excitement you expect to find in a video game. Jump, scale, shoot, fight and cross the dangerous world of "MUTAN ZONE" with your aeromoto.

History places us on the planet Scorpio that is affected by cosmic energies caused by the explosion of a Supernova. The beings of that planet, previously peaceful, have been affected by these radiations and from the earth send scientists to try to help the planet and return it to normal. When they arrive on the planet they are kidnapped by these beings and forced to develop a weapon to destroy the planet earth. And here we enter, we are a deadly Rainbow-Command space warrior and we have the mission of rescuing scientists and flying the facilities they have created on the planet.

About Opera Soft

Opera Soft was a spanish video game development studio based in Madrid, Madrid, founded in 1986. Closed in 1990.

As a development studio it has developed a total of 19 spanish videogames, being some of the most importantn Livingstone II (Opera Soft, 1989), Livingstone, I Presume? (Opera Soft, 1986) o Sol Negro (Opera Soft, 1988). They have also developed other video games such as Rescate en el Golfo (Opera Soft, 1991), Mythos (Opera Soft, 1990), and Solo (Opera Soft, 1989).
